Padmaavat movie has completed 5 days at the box office and finally, the collections are slowing down. We all know that Monday is the litmus test for all the Bollywood movies, only a few survive in this test. Luckily, Padmaavat has done a strong business in spite of Monday and the collections will be around 13 to 14 crores.

The morning audience occupancy of the fifth day was 30 percent. The afternoon audience occupancy was 40 percent. The evening shows audience occupancy was around 60 percent. The night shows audience occupancy is yet to be confirmed. Well, it looks like the whole day average audience occupancy will be around 45 percent. If we compare this occupancy with the first day then there is certainly a 25 percent drop in terms of the occupancy.

If we talk about the final total after 5 days, it will be around 127 to 128 crores. This means Padmaavat has all the chances to cross 150 crores in the first week itself. In the overseas market, Padmaavat has collected $12.5 million (79.59 crores) in the first weekend, which is a record collection. In terms of first weekend overseas collection, it has shattered the first weekend records of Dhoom 3 – $10.3 million (65.58 crores), Sultan – $9.3 million (59.21 crores), Dilwale – $8.9 million (56.67 crores) and Dangal – $8.65 million (55.06 crores).

Altogether, Padmaavat is doing amazing collections both in India and overseas. Hope, Padmaavat stays strong in the weekdays.
